Eighty years of training Madou's technical workforce.
National Tseng-Wen Agricultural and Industrial Vocational High School was founded on April 22, 1941, as "Tseng-Wen Special Agricultural School" (曾文專修農業學校). It became a county junior agricultural vocational school in 1946, was reorganized as Taiwan Provincial Tseng-Wen Senior High School in 1968, became an agricultural-industrial vocational school in 1987, and gained national (國立) status in 2000. Today it offers a broad mix of agricultural and industrial departments — horticulture, food processing, animal-health care, machining, automotive, electronics, electrical engineering, chemical engineering, and computer-aided drafting — plus a sports class and a special-education vocational track. Its self-branded slogan, "technical-vocational pioneer, Madou Tseng-Nong" (技職先鋒麻豆曾農), reflects its role as the area's flagship vocational-industrial school for over 80 years.

Trained for the sugarcane and pomelo fields.
The school's origins as an agricultural training institute directly served the sugarcane- and later pomelo-farming economy of Madou and the wider former Tseng-Wen (曾文) administrative region, a legacy still visible in its horticulture and food-processing departments today.
